Southern Illinois University's Track and Field team is preparing to divide their efforts this weekend, competing in both the Drake Relays and the Fighting Illini Twilight. Athletes and coaching staff are gearing up for two separate events in different states.
The Drake Relays, held in Des Moines, Iowa, will see participation from programs nationwide, including representatives from the Missouri Valley Conference with teams like Drake, Northern Iowa, and Bradley set to compete. Southern Illinois sprinters will aim to maintain their solid performances witnessed in recent meets. Specific runners to watch include Brianna Nieset in the 1500M race and Ansley Bailey in the 800M, with their events scheduled on Thursday. A larger group of sprinters will participate on Friday and Saturday.
Simultaneously, other members of the Saluki team will compete in the Fighting Illini Twilight, a one-day meet in Champaign, Illinois. This competition will feature schools such as Illinois, Purdue, and Wisconsin, among others. Both field and track events commence at 1 p.m.
The team's effort follows recent successes at the Gibson Invitational where several athletes achieved podium finishes. Fans and supporters can keep up with the team’s progress through live results available for both events and the Drake Relays app.
